The engine block doesn't need it, only a simple honing is only needed because the cylinder walls are in pretty good shape. Is getting 0.030 oversize pistons worth it? We are talking roughly a $360.00 (301.00 USD) difference for the extra machining and different pistons.

I doubt that a 0.030 overbore is a performance mod since it won't give that much more power. I tend to see it as only fixing the cylinder walls. Other wise I plan to only freshen up the walls a little, new pistons, rings, etc... That will give me room to play if something happens to the engine later on anyway.

What do you think?
 
i agree with Chris. you could see like 4-5 hp from the overbore, if you got really really lucky.

if the bores can be honed, i would do that.

The difference between a worn out 302 and a freshly "walled" 306 can be a nice difference...of course with the matching pistons and rings...

If money isn't a problem I would go ahead and do it...besides if something "happens" to your engine and you want a little wall to play with...that "happen" (accident) will probably make the engine not runable...(cracked block, crank, etc...) and those parts flying around in there at a given rpm aren't going to make a few of those cylinder walls look to pretty...you mys well just buy a new shortblock if that happens...

A hone would be fine...
